Housing Development and Partnerships

To view PDF logo PDF files requires the free Adobe Acrobat Reader software.

 

The team enables the development of affordable new homes within the borough by working in partnership with developers and Registered Social Landlords.

 

We have a target of providing 390 new affordable properties per year and that includes homes for rent from Registered Social Landlords and shared ownership, allowing people to part-rent and part-buy.

We provide policy research on how we can increase the design quality and environmental sustainability of new homes and are responsible for developing our relationship with Registered Social Landlords who work with us in the borough.

 

This provides a platform for co-operation, sharing best practice and close working for the benefit of tenants and residents.
